Material & Process Details+
The punch is manufactured from D2 / SKD11 steel (D2 is commonly used as an equivalent to SKD11). D2/SKD11 is an air-hardening tool steel known for high wear resistance and good dimensional stability under service.
- Heat treatment: Typically quenched and tempered to balance hardness and toughness for punch/ejector duty; the final temper supports stable performance during repeated cycles.
- Hardness: D2/SKD11 tooling steels are commonly specified in the ~58–62 HRC range after hardening/tempering, with hardness tailored to match abrasion vs. shock resistance requirements.
- Trade-off: Higher hardness improves wear life but can reduce impact toughness if the temper is too aggressive.
The HW coating further enhances surface wear resistance, which is especially beneficial where sliding abrasion occurs at the shank/dowel-guided interface. Compared with uncoated D2/SKD11, coating typically improves wear behavior under high rubbing frequency, while base toughness remains governed by the temper condition.
Sizing & Selection Guide+
Select dimensions by matching the punch tip and shank geometry to the die cavity/core requirements and the locating system. This product supports shank diameter D = 10 ~ 45 mm and tip dimension P = 2.5 ~ 35 mm, with tip shape selectable as round, rectangle, oblong, double flatted round, or radius rectangle.
- Choose tip shape and size: Confirm the required tip length B (L, S, X) and the corresponding tip corner R (given as 0.15). Use the appropriate W range (2.5 ~ 9 mm) and its alteration values (WC 1.25 ~ 4.5 mm), where your design specifies dimensional offsets.
- Match overall length: Total L is available in ranges including 50 ~ 150 and several variants such as 60 ~ 150, 40 ~ 150, 70 ~ 150, 80 ~ 150. Use the LC full-length alteration range (e.g., 25 ~ 149.9 mm and corresponding variants) to set the final insertion length.
- Fit and tolerance: The shank uses an m5 tolerance reference for consistent fit in tooling; ensure your die bore/guide seat is designed to accommodate the m5 fit requirement to prevent binding or excessive clearance.
Once D and the tip geometry are confirmed, set the final working length using L and the appropriate LC/PC alteration values so the ejector action reaches the required stroke depth without over-travel.
